2.4. Iron powder is screened into -100/+200 mesh and -325 mesh fractions. The apparent density of the coarse fraction is 2.6 g/cm and the fine fraction has an apparent density of 2.3 g/cm. When a blend is prepared using 20% fine particles in the coarse fraction, the apparent density is measured as 2.8 g/cm. Explain the effect.
